Job Description :

Bronco Utah Operations is an underground mine that extracts high BTU, low sulfur, bituminous coal by way of continuous miners and is located in central eastern Utah near the town of Emery.

Job Summary:
The Engineering Manager will oversee and coordinate the daily operations of highly skilled engineering staff and provide support to mine superintendents while ensuring that company objectives and goals are met.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• Supervise, train, and evaluate technicians, survey personnel, engineers, scientists or other mine personnel as needed.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Prepare technical reports for use by mining, engineering, and management personnel.
  • Select or develop mineral location, extraction, and production methods, based on factors such as safety, cost, and deposit characteristics.
  • Prepare schedules, reports, and estimates of the costs involved in developing and operating mines.
  • Design, develop, and implement computer applications for use in mining operations such as mine design, modeling, or mapping or for monitoring mine conditions.
  • Design mining and mineral treatment equipment and machinery in collaboration with other engineering specialists.
  • Identifying complex problems and reviewing related information to develop and evaluate options and implement solutions.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Familiarity and general understanding of MSHA regulations
  •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ite including Microsoft Access and/or other query, database-related software
  • Proficient in Computer aided design CAD software — Autodesk AutoCAD, Carlson SurvCADD, or related software.
  • Fundamentals of Engineering (F.E.) certification or equivalent

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s of Science – Mining, Civil, Mechanical, or Geo-Technical Engineering
  • 5 or more years in an engineering role
  • 3 or more years in the mining industry
  • 1 year or more in a supervisory role

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Professional Engineer (P.E.)
  • Graduate degree in Engineering, Earth Resource Management, or mining related field.

Physical Requirements:

  •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k and working on a computer.
  • Must be able to lift 15 pounds at times.
  • Ability to don personal protective equipment
  • Comfortable in an underground mining setting
